项目地址:http://git.oschina.net/silentwu/monkey
使用手册:http://git.oschina.net/silentwu/monkey/wikis/home
monkey简介
Monkey是一个JavaEE企业级项目的快速开发的框架,提供基于模版的代码生成器,也可以自定义模版,先通过代码生成器生成通用代码,在根据业务逻辑来完成功能。 可以帮助解决Java项目70%的重复工作,让开发更多关注业务逻辑。既能快速提高开发效率,帮助公司节省人力成本,同时又不失灵活性。
Monkey可以应用在任何J2EE项目的开发中,尤其适合企业信息管理系统(MIS)、内部办公系统(OA)、企业资源计划系统(ERP)、客户关系管理系统(CRM)等, 基于代码生成的开发方式,可以显著提高开发效率70%以上,极大降低开发成本;
核心功能:
- 通用的DAO、Service、Controller抽象,从CRUD中解放
- 简单的分页、排序、查询抽象,更快的开发速度
- 借助spring实现简单的数据绑定、类型转换、验证、格式化
- 提供基础的用户、组织机构等管理
- 提供基于资源的细粒度授权管理,灵活的授权模型
- 维护功能,比如图标管理
- Excel,PDF和springmvc封装整合,导出更方便
- 基于模版的代码生成器,可以选择系统已有模版来生成代码,也可以自定义模版生成
技术选型
管理
- maven依赖和项目管理
- git版本控制
后端
- IoC容器 spring
- web框架 springmvc
- orm框架 hibernate + spring data jpa
- 安全框架 shiro
- 验证框架 hibernate validator
- 缓存 memcached
- 数据源 druid
- 日志 slf4j+log4j
- Json fastjson
- velocity
- servlet 3.0(需要支持servlet3的servlet容器,如tomcat7)
- jcaptcha 验证码
前端
- ExtJs 6.0
运行环境
- JRE 1.7 +
- MySql 5.5 +
- Tomcat 7 +
相关推荐
基于 Android Monkey 二次开发,实现高速点击的 Android Monkey 自动化工具
开发者突击 Java Web主流框架整合开发 第2版,适合在校学生老师,以及在职人员。讲解详细全面
基于python开发的monkey自动化工具,适合新手学习的,基础的monkey封装,以及结果生成
monkey自动化框架,还未完成。双击运行run.py即可。把需要测试的apk放于里面的apk文件夹。
用java编写一个类monkey 一个简单的 Java 类 Monkey 的示例。这个类代表了一个猴子对象,并具有一些属性和方法:具体详情查看附件内容 这个 Monkey 类具有两个私有属性 name 和 age,以及构造方法、getter 和 setter...
HelloWorldApp.java 第一个用Java开发的应用程序。 firstApplet.java 第一个用Java开发的Applet小程序。 firstApplet.htm 用来装载Applet的网页文件 第2章 示例描述:本章介绍开发Java的基础语法知识。 ...
1)Monkey程序由Android系统自带,使用Java语言写成,在Android文件系统中的存放路径是:/system/framework/monkey.jar; 2)Monkey.jar程序是由一个名为“monkey”的脚本来启动执行的,shell脚本在Android文件系统...
一套完整的java开发的后台管理系统,利用ssm框架技术,适合刚入职的新人学习借鉴常规开发技术,学生毕业设计等
《Java Web开发技术大全--JSP+Servlet+Struts 2+Hibernate+Spring+AJAX》.(李宁),适合java web开发者,学生,老师,或者已经工作的。内容详细全面,高清
1) Monkey程序由Android系统自带,使用Java语言写成,在Android文件系统中的存放路径是:/system/framework/monkey.jar; 2) Monkey.jar程序是由一个名为“monkey”的Shell脚本来启动执行,shell脚本在Android文件...
java二次开发源码下载现在已弃用,请参阅 @rhtyd 的 MonkeyBox 该项目的目标是帮助新的 CloudStack 开发人员基于即用型 VM 盒设置开发环境。 笔记: 本指南假设您运行的是最新的基于 debian 的 GNU/Linux 发行版,...
这是一个可视化的monkey工具,自动读取手机端的包名,以及组件activity名,非常方便这是一个可视化的monkey工具,自动读取手机端的包名,以及组件activity名,非常方便这是一个可视化的monkey工具,自动读取手机端的...
SpiderMonkey是Mozilla项目的一部分,是一个用C语言实现的JavaScript脚本引擎。这是编译好的,直接可以用,是截止2015/1/28最新的稳定版31.2.0。
-s 用于指定伪随机数生成器的seed值,如果seed相同,则两次Monkey测试所产生的事件序列也相同的。 --ignore-crashes 忽略程序崩溃。设置此选项后,Monkey会执行完所有的事件,不会因crash而停止。 --ignore-...
Line 6 Monkey
monkey
monkey c++ 框架之 mod_common, 通用基础框架,比如 string,buff 等处理。
步骤二: 打开monkeyConfig.ini 配置文件,配置需要执行monkey测试的应用包名及根据文档中备注提示配置其他参数 配置完成后,点击保存或ctrl+s保存文件。 (注:配置文件中,预留的12个待测应用包名配置项不要...
一键分析monkey日志 有利于测试对移动开发 进行 友好定位 提高开发效率
Monkey Island v1.7.0 感染猴 1.7.0 windows版本安装包(exe文件),此版本感染猴包括零信任测试